Press Release Summary:



Balanced 3-way directional control valve diverts flow between 2 outlets. It is available in sizes for l/2 to 4 in. pipe, with pressure ratings from 150 to 10,000 psi. Applications include diverting positive displacement pump discharge without deadheading pump and pump unloading where 1 of 2 outlets can go to nozzles, and other can go back to reservoir. In reverse direction, it can be used to select either of two inlets.

3-Way Directional Valve Has Optimum Balanced Design to Divert or Select Flow


A versatile 3-way directional control valve that consistently diverts flow between two outlets is available from The Valv-Trol Company. The Valv-Trol Balanced 3-Way Directional Valve is precision-balanced to provide smooth shifting with pressure in any port.

This valve is ideal for positive displacement pump applications, as it diverts the pump discharge without deadheading the pump. It is also ideal for pump unloading, as one of two outlets can go to nozzles and the other back to reservoir. In the reverse direction, it can be used to select either of two inlets. The valve can be used where general directional control of most liquids is needed-from water to sticky adhesives.

The Balanced 3-Way Directional Valve is available in sizes from l/2" to 4" pipe. Pressures range from 150 PSI (10 bar) to 10,000 PSI (690 bar). Custom features and materials of construction are also available to suit the application.

Available 304SS body construction and hardened stainless steel trim provide superior erosion and corrosion resistance. Pneumatic or hydraulic actuators are also available.

The Balanced 3-Way Directional Valve is one of Valv-Trol's Quality High Pressure Water Valves that are typically used in raw water or 95/5 high pressure water systems. Valv-Trol Valves, first made in 1947. are known for their interchangeable parts and ease of service. Pressure ratings are 150 (10 bar) to 30,000 PSI (2069 bar).
